Understanding Green Belt Tools: A Foundation for Quality Control

Green Belt vs Black Belt Six Sigma

Green Belt tools are a fundamental foundation for effective quality control within any organization implementing Six Sigma methodologies. Unlike Black Belt practitioners who spearhead complex projects, Green Belts play a crucial role in driving continuous improvement across various departments. Understanding these tools is essential to navigating the Six Sigma level hierarchy, where each belt represents a unique skill set and responsibility.

Green Belts, as the name suggests, are the green-eyed drivers of process enhancement. They possess robust project management skills, enabling them to identify inefficiencies, measure performance, and implement corrective actions. This involves analyzing data, designing experiments, and using statistical tools to uncover root causes. For instance, a Green Belt might streamline an assembly line by optimizing workflow, reducing waste, and improving product quality through carefully designed Six Sigma projects. Their expertise lies in understanding process dynamics and applying analytical techniques without delving into the deeper strategic planning realm reserved for Black Belts.

The distinction between Green and Black Belts is stark yet complementary. Black Belts are the elite problem solvers, focusing on large-scale transformation while Green Belts ensure everyday operational excellence. A practical approach to leveraging these roles could involve a company with multiple Green Belts managing day-to-day process improvements, while a select few Black Belts tackle critical business challenges that require innovative solutions. This hierarchical structure, often depicted as a Six Sigma level hierarchy, ensures efficient resource allocation and empowers organizations to foster a culture of continuous improvement on all levels.

Green Belt vs Black Belt Six Sigma: Key Differences & Applications

Green Belt vs Black Belt Six Sigma

The Green Belt vs Black Belt Six Sigma debate is a key consideration for organizations looking to implement robust quality control solutions. While both certifications are integral to the Six Sigma methodology, they serve distinct roles and possess unique skillsets. Understanding these differences is crucial for businesses aiming to optimize processes effectively.

Green Belts, as the name suggests, represent an entry-level certification focusing on project implementation. They play a pivotal role in identifying process problems, designing solutions, and guiding them through execution. Green Belts are equipped with statistical tools to analyze data, making them valuable assets for quality improvement initiatives. Their primary responsibility is to facilitate team efforts, ensuring projects stay on track and meet defined goals. Becoming a Black Belt, in contrast, involves a comprehensive step-by-step guide that deepens expertise in leadership and advanced Six Sigma techniques. Black Belts take on more complex projects, mentoring Green Belts, and driving organizational change. They possess the authority to make strategic decisions and implement process changes at scale.

When comparing Green and Black Belt roles, the scope of responsibility is a key differentiator. Green Belts excel in hands-on project work, while Black Belts focus on strategic direction and team leadership. For instance, a Green Belt might lead a project to reduce production waste, employing statistical methods to track progress. A Black Belt, recognizing process inefficiencies across the organization, would coordinate multiple Green Belts, ensuring consistent improvement and fostering a culture of continuous learning. The Six Sigma certification journey is not merely about achieving a title but becoming a strategic problem-solver capable of driving significant organizational change. Organizations often find that a mix of both Green and Black Belt practitioners delivers optimal results, creating a powerful synergy for quality control excellence.
